Branch: refs/heads/main
Home: https://github.com/kronosnet/kronosnet
Commit: 08e8fa7e97b97aca8bd90f49bcc08b925f1dce44
https://github.com/kronosnet/kronosnet/commit/08e8fa7e97b97aca8bd90f49bcc08…
Author: Chrissie Caulfield <ccaulfie(a)redhat.com>
Date: 2024-11-25 (Mon, 25 Nov 2024)
Changed paths:
M libknet/bindings/rust/src/knet_bindings.rs
M libknet/bindings/rust/tests/src/bin/knet-test.rs
M libknet/handle_api.c
M libknet/internals.h
M libknet/libknet.h
M libknet/tests/Makefile.am
M libknet/tests/api_knet_handle_add_datafd.c
M libknet/tests/api_knet_handle_clear_stats.c
M libknet/tests/api_knet_handle_get_channel.c
M libknet/tests/api_knet_handle_get_datafd.c
M libknet/tests/api_knet_handle_pmtud_set.c
M libknet/tests/api_knet_handle_remove_datafd.c
M libknet/tests/api_knet_recv.c
M libknet/tests/api_knet_send.c
M libknet/tests/api_knet_send_compress.c
M libknet/tests/api_knet_send_crypto.c
M libknet/tests/api_knet_send_loopback.c
M libknet/tests/api_knet_send_sync.c
M libknet/tests/fun_acl_check.c
M libknet/tests/fun_pmtud_crypto.c
M libknet/tests/knet_bench.c
M libknet/threads_rx.c
M libknet/threads_tx.c
M libknet/transport_common.c
M libknet/transport_common.h
Log Message:
-----------
Add optional header to messages sent back to the application (#433)
If enabled in (the new API call) knet_handle_add_datafd_new(),
knet will add a header to the message with extra details. Currently
this is just the nodeid, but other things could, concievably, be
added as the structure is extensible.
This allows the receiving application to double-check that the message
has come from the right node - and also means that it doesn't need to
be added to the application's message header.
Signed-off-by: Christine Caulfield <ccaulfie(a)redhat.com>
To unsubscribe from these emails, change your notification settings at https://github.com/kronosnet/kronosnet/settings/notifications
Run reason: Pull request #898 opened
Total runtime: 49 min
Split logs: https://ci.kronosnet.org/job/pcs/job/pcs-pipeline/job/PR-898/1/artifact/
Full log: https://ci.kronosnet.org/job/pcs/job/pcs-pipeline/job/PR-898/1/consoleText
Full Coverity results:
http://ci.kronosnet.org/coverity/pcs/rhel-9-coverity-x86-64/pr898/pacemaker…
Please report the following errors to your friendly local Jenkins admin (though they have probably already seen them and are already panicking).
Exception caught on fedora-39-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-x86-64 during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-9-s390x during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-9-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-39-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-power9-ppc64le during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-s390x during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-power9-ppc64le during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-s390x during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on rhel-9-s390x during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on rhel-9-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-9-s390x during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-9-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-testing-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-s390x during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on rhel-9-s390x during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on rhel-9-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on ubuntu-24-04-lts-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-power9-ppc64le during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-s390x during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-experimental-x86-64 during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-unstable-x86-64 during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-power9-ppc64le during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-s390x during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-x86-64 during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on rhel-9-power9-ppc64le during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-12-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-power9-ppc64le during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-9-power9-ppc64le during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on ubuntu-24-10-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Run reason: GitHub pull request comment
Total runtime: 41 min
Split logs: https://ci.kronosnet.org/job/kronosnet/job/kronosnet-pipeline/job/PR-433/13…
Full log: https://ci.kronosnet.org/job/kronosnet/job/kronosnet-pipeline/job/PR-433/13…
Full Coverity results:
http://ci.kronosnet.org/coverity/kronosnet/rhel-8-coverity-x86-64/pr433//13http://ci.kronosnet.org/coverity/kronosnet/rhel-9-coverity-x86-64/pr433//13
Please report the following errors to your friendly local Jenkins admin (though they have probably already seen them and are already panicking).
Exception caught on debian-testing-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-39-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-power9-ppc64le during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on ubuntu-24-04-lts-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on ubuntu-24-10-x86-64 during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-power9-ppc64le during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-x86-64 during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-experimental-x86-64 during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-unstable-x86-64 during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-power9-ppc64le during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-x86-64 during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-power9-ppc64le during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-s390x during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-experimental-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-testing-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on debian-unstable-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-39-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-power9-ppc64le during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-s390x during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-power9-ppc64le during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-s390x during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on ubuntu-24-04-lts-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on ubuntu-24-10-x86-64 during nonvoting-clang: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-power9-ppc64le during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-s390x during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-39-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-power9-ppc64le during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-s390x during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-power9-ppc64le during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-s390x during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-x86-64 during buildrpms: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on centos-10-s390x during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-rawhide-s390x during nonvoting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Exception
Exception caught on fedora-40-s390x during voting: org.jenkinsci.plugins.workflow.steps.FlowInterruptedException